How Inmate Search Pasco County, FL - Uncover the Facts Behind Prisoners and Jails Actually Works

Understanding how an inmate search functions requires looking at the underlying systems that manage correctional data. The results for Inmate Search Pasco County, FL - Uncover the Facts Behind Prisoners and Jails originate from official databases maintained by county sheriffs' offices and state correctional agencies. These databases are designed to manage current incarcerated populations, track release dates, and maintain records for administrative and legal purposes. When a user enters a name or identification number into a search portal, the system queries these official records to retrieve publicly available information. It is important to note that these systems pull from authoritative sources, ensuring the information reflects the current status held by the facility or state database.

The technical process typically involves a user-friendly interface on a county or state website. A person might visit the official portal for the Pasco County Sheriff's Office or a related state department. They would then locate the search function, often labeled as an inmate lookup tool. Inputting a first and last name is the most common method, though some systems allow filtering by date of birth or other identifiers to narrow results. The system then scans its records for matches. If an individual is currently detained or has a recent incarceration record within that jurisdiction, their information will appear. The data returned is typically standardized and factual, including details such as the inmate's name, a unique identification number, the current facility location, and the listed status. This process transforms complex record-keeping into a simple, accessible search for the public.

How the Data is Compiled and What It Typically Includes

The information displayed is pulled directly from the facility's administrative system. For an Inmate Search Pasco County, FL - Uncover the Facts Behind Prisoners and Jails, the data might include the person's full name, age, and booking number. It will usually show the alleged offense or the charges that led to their detention. The listing will also indicate their current status, such as whether they are being held for trial, serving a sentence, or are pending release. Release dates, if published, are often included as part of the public record, providing transparency about expected timelines. It is crucial to understand that this information is administrative in nature and does not constitute legal judgment or guilt. The data reflects the status at the time of the database update, which can change frequently as inmates are moved, released, or have their cases processed.

How current is the information provided in an inmate search?

A primary concern for users of an Inmate Search Pasco County, FL - Uncover the Facts Behind Prisoners and Jails is the timeliness of the data. The information is only as current as the updates provided by the correctional facility. Most jails process bookings and releases continuously, meaning records can change rapidly. An inmate listed as incarcerated this morning might be released by afternoon. While the database is updated regularly, there can be a lag time between an actual event and its reflection online. Users should treat the information as a snapshot of a specific moment rather than a permanently fixed record. For the most accurate status, especially for recent changes, contacting the facility directly is always recommended.

What personal information is typically visible to the public?

Privacy is a common consideration when using an Inmate Search Pasco County, FL - Uncover the Facts Behind Prisoners and Jails. Generally, these searches return information considered part of the public record. This usually includes the inmate's name, age, date of birth, and the details of their current charge or sentence. More sensitive personal details, such as Social Security numbers, full residential addresses, or contact information for family members, are typically protected and not displayed in the public search results. The goal of these searches is to provide transparency about the custody status of individuals within the system, not to expose their entire personal history. Users should rely on this tool for factual custody information rather than for personal profiling.

Can I search for someone without knowing their full name?

Searching for an individual without a complete name is a common challenge. Many search platforms require at least a first and last name to generate results. Some advanced systems may allow a partial name search, but this can return a very long list of people with similar names, making the results difficult to interpret. For an effective Inmate Search Pasco County, FL - Uncover the Facts Behind Prisoners and Jails, having a full name is the most efficient method. If a user only knows a first name, they might need to use other identifying information, such as a date of birth, or contact the facility directly for assistance. This limitation helps ensure the accuracy of the records returned and reduces the chance of misidentification.

Things People Often Misunderstand

A widespread misunderstanding is that an Inmate Search Pasco County, FL - Uncover the Facts Behind Prisoners and Jails is an indication of guilt or a person's criminal history. This is not accurate. The search shows current custody status, which can include individuals awaiting trial, whose cases are still pending. Being held in jail does not equate to a conviction. Another common myth is that these searches reveal a person's entire criminal record. In reality, they typically only show the current charge or sentence leading to incarceration. People also sometimes believe the information is updated in real-time, but as mentioned, delays can occur. Understanding the scope and purpose of the search is key to using it correctly and avoiding the draw conclusions from incomplete data.

A further point of confusion is the difference between jails and prisons. The results from an Inmate Search Pasco County, FL - Uncover the Facts Behind Prisoners and Jails will indicate the specific facility. Jails are typically local, county-run facilities for short-term detention, while prisons are state or federal facilities for long-term sentences. The search tool will show where the individual is currently being held, clarifying whether it is a local jail or a state institution. This distinction helps users understand the nature of the custody and the legal process the person is undergoing.
